Controls Designer (Full Time, Permanent)
PTI Transformers LP is a leading innovator of transformer technology with expertise in design, manufacture, delivery and servicing of medium and large power transformers using innovative, sustainable and custom-built solutions that bring value and quality to our customers.
Role
Reporting to the Electrical Design Manager, the Controls Designer is responsible for converting customer and engineering requirements into cost effective, manufacturable, transformer controls designs.
Role Responsibilities:
· Design controls schemes for power transformers by interpreting engineering specifications, customer requirements and applicable standards as well Electrical and Mechanical design inputs.
· Use E3 schematic software and/or AutoCAD, create schematic drawings and production drawings (wiring diagrams).
· Make calculations as required by the design to correctly size the control equipment and select appropriate components to be used.
· Generate a Bill of Materials and order material requirements in SAP.
· Update drawing and BOM based on customer, supplier, and shop revisions.
· Monitor units in production and perform inspections as necessary
· Generate quotations for controls designs based on customer specifications
· Coordinate/communicate with suppliers for any technical issues
· Contribute to improvement projects within the Engineering Department
· Other departmental operation and administrative duties or projects as assigned by the Manager, Electrical Design.
